Unix环境高效构建与精细运维全攻略实战指南
Unix环境作为服务器操作系统的基石,其高效搭建与精细运维对于保障系统稳定性、安全性和性能至关重要。本攻略旨在提供一个简明实操指南,帮助读者掌握Unix环境的配置管理精髓。 一、系统初始化与优化配置 安装Unix系统时,根据业务需求合理分配硬盘空间和内存资源。安装完成后,首要任务是进行系统更新,确保所有安全补丁和性能改进得以应用。调整系统初始化脚本和配置文件,如/etc/rc.local,以优化启动顺序和服务加载,减少系统启动时间。同时,依据硬件条件调整内核参数,如文件描述符限制、内存分配策略等,以最大化系统性能。 二、网络配置与安全加固 网络配置中应明确IP地址、网关、DNS服务器,并使用防火墙技术(如iptables或firewalld)定义进出规则,仅允许必要的服务端口对外开放。启用SSH密钥认证,禁用root直接登录,增强远程访问安全性。利用SELinux或AppArmor等强制访问控制系统,细化进程权限,减少潜在攻击面。 2025规划图AI提供,仅供参考 三、自动化运维工具的应用引入Ansible、Puppet、Chef等自动化工具,实现配置管理、部署、监控的自动化。这些工具能够大幅简化重复性工作,提高运维效率,同时易于版本控制和回滚。定期使用自动化脚本进行健康检查、软件更新和安全审计,保持系统处在最佳状态。 四、日志文件管理与监控 有效利用系统的日志收集工具(如syslog或rsyslog)和日志分析平台(如ELK Stack),实时监控系统状态和用户行为,及时识别异常。设置邮件告警或即时通讯通知机制,确保第一时间响应安全事件和系统故障。 五、持续学习与社区资源利用 Unix环境技术迭代快速,运维人员应持续关注行业动态,学习新技术和最佳实践。积极参与开源社区,通过论坛、GitHub平台分享解决问题的经验,获取他人帮助,共同进步。同时,构建知识库和文档系统,记录运维过程中的常见问题及解决策略,提升团队整体运维水平。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|